"Never Grow Up: One more Ozy & Millie collection"
I've been a fan of D.C. Simpson's "Ozy & Millie" from the moment I discovered it and easily place it near the top of my favorite comics of all time list with "Calvin and Hobbes", "Bloom County", "Bone", etc.

"Never Grow Up" is a bittersweet joy to read, because while in many ways, it's my favorite of the "Ozy & Millie" collections, it's also the LAST. With this collection, the regular adventures of Ozy & Millie have come to a close, but they do so with class in these pages. D.C. Simpson has always been exceptional at characterization, but she was on fire writing the stories contained here. The characters here grow, change, learn... More > and develop in ways that are so familiar and real as to evoke countless memories of this time in my own life. This collection is more than just a bunch of comic strips... it's an encapsulation of the time in our lives when we move from pure childhood to the first steps of adolescence. When we begin to truly question our lives and the status quo of our elementary school years. The time when we are old enough to really understand that thing will never be the same again. It's a powerful read when you look at it that way.

But, before I drown you all in praise over it's weight as a story, let me also remind you that above all else, "Ozy & Millie" is FUNNY! it's a great, entertaining read filled with laughs both subtle and laugh out loud.

The capper, though, is D.C. Simpson's always beautiful artwork. Delicate linework that evokes the best of Bill Watterson and Walk Kelly makes every detail a joy to take in. I can't recommend this collection enough. "Never Grow Up" is a must have! < Less
